"Good morning!"
Lana yawns.
The friends meet together under a big tree with a swing hanging from it.
Troye has his doll again today. In his other hand there is a sippy cup.
"The fair is today!" Electra says, clapping her hands together.
"Oooh! Cotton candy! Balloon animals!"
Crybaby lights up. Carnivals are one of her favorite things. Sometimes she is able to calm down her crazy mind and act careless there.
She grabs Lana's hands and spins around, both of them laughing.
"I'm so excited!"
"Let's go!" Troye calls, running down the hill.
Electra cheers and follows.
Soon they arrive at the busy fair grounds.
Everything is alive and colorful, and there is a lot to take in.
"Look! Cotton candy! Let's go this way!" Crybaby smiles, pointing toward the stand. When they arrive, crybaby has to stand on her tiptoes to see over the counter.
" Two pink and Two blue, please."
She drops a handful of tickets on the counter in front of her. She watches mesmerized as the boy behind the stand spin the paper come into a big bundle of sugar.
Soon she hands the cotton candy out to her friends. Blue for her and Troye, pink for Electra and Lana.
"Where too next?" Asks Lana, taking a chunk out of her cotton candy.
"Can we do face painting?" Electra eagerly chimes.
"Yeah! Let's do that! I want to get a....... Blue moon!" Troye says. "On my cheek."
They make their way over slowly, because the crowd is thick.
Once they arrive, Troye takes a seat and begins explaining what he wants. Electra already knows as well, because she often does this on herself for fun. She wants a little black heart on her cheek. "You two should get something on your cheek too. We can all sort of match." Electra says. Even though her tone of voice often sounds sarcastic and bored, her friends have learned that it's just an illusion. She really can care, but just doesn't want it to seem like it.
"Sounds nice" agrees Lana, searching through the designs that have been drawn on paper plates for ideas.
Crybaby picks a teardrop. "Ha. I get it. Because you are a Crybaby." Says the girl doing Crybaby's face paint. Crybaby gives her a sizzling glare. Before they leave, crybaby will splash milk on this girl. Then they will all run, laughing.
Lana eventually chooses a rose.
Once they are all suited up, they go to the rides. They decide on the Ferris wheel.
Once they get on and begin to rise, Troye claps his hands and giggles. "I love these!"
Crybaby peers over the side of their compartment and checks the scene.
In the cart just below, two older girls sit across from each other, laughing. They both have small aliens on the corner of their t-shirts.
Crybaby decides that she likes them. They seem different.
"Oh! We are almost there!" Says Electra, yanking crybaby from her thoughts. "I love the view." Lana sighs happily as she gazes at the clouds.
When they reach the top, they all cheer and chatter excitedly. Soon they are descending smoothly.  "Can we split up for a while?" Asks Lana as they step out of the compartment. "Sure. There is something I want to do anyway." Electra replies. Her voice is laced with the sound of mischief and recklessness. They know she is in one of those moods. They know to stay away if they don't want to be in deep trouble.
"Ok... Meet you all here at... Sunset?"
"See ya!" Says Electra, laughing in a sickening way. "Please don't get hurt." Lana calls after her, but she is already gone. "Bye." Mumbles Troye, sucking on his sippy cup. Soon they are swept away in the crowd.
